Scratch校本课程《公交车上……》
公交车上……
■教材分析
本课内容是在学生学会基本造型切换及动作的基础上,加入了“广播”的概念,“广播”在Scratch中的作用主要用于角间的相互控制,其应用形式主要有三种:一是“点对点”的广播,例如由角1通过广播控制角2;二是“点对面”的广播,即角1可以同时控制其它多个角,三是“面对点”的广播,即有多个控制端发送广播,而受控端实现对应的响应动作。“广播”的使用对于学生进一步学习制作Scratch程序,特别对于多角的协同关系有着重要作用。
■学情分析
本课教学的对象是小学五年级学生。对SCRATCH知识已经有了一定的学习经验,在设计程序时,能结合自己的语言叙述和想法来描述程序结构,但对于多个角的相互协调关系还不能完成,而本课知识正是体现了程序设计中的“控制”的思想,因此学生对本课内容有较强的
学习需要。
■教学目标
1.知识与技能
(1) 能用自己的语言叙述程序范例所表达的内容;
(2) 了解主控角与受控角的关系;
(3) 掌握用“广播”实现角间相互控制的方法;
2.过程与方法
通过对作品的感受、对程序的主观描述、对设计要求的分块分析等环节,了解本课作品的设计意图,通过小组分工合作的方式完成本课的学习任务。
3.情感态度与价值观
(1)能够在完成本课作品的同时,迁移到类似程序脚本的设计。
(2)通过对作品的完整设计,培养学生良好的程序设计思想。
4.行为与创新
(1)鼓励学生用不同的方式完成设计意图。
(2)提倡学生在基本程序的基础上,表达更多个性化的设计。
■课时安排
安排1课时。
■教学重点与难点
1.教学重点
主控角与受控角的关系
广播和接收广播的运用。
2.教学难点
(1) 广播功能的使用。
(2) 广播功能与外观中的“说”的功能差异。
■教学方法与手段
分析法、任务驱动法。
■课前准备
极域电子教室,Scratch作品,学件
■教学过程
催熟香蕉什么是企业性质
教学环节
教师与学生活动
设计意图
一、观看实例
描述引入
二、新授一对一的广播形式
戴老师今天从家坐公交车来汇文小学,在公交车上看到了这样一件事。(学生观看角场景)
哪位同学能用自己的语言来描述一下,你猜测可能是什么事?
学生通过自己的想象描述事件。
教师板书记录:听到广播后,谁。。。怎么样。。。
通过刚才这些同学的描述,几乎已经把我早上看到的事情还原了,如果想把这些事件一一加到我们的程序中,能实现吗?我听到车箱里的广播了吗?
(分析的不足)
如果需要让听到广播并有所行动,需要用到哪个语句?(广播)
什么是广播呢?我们来看一个例子。(演示PPT
接下来,我们就来试一试,你能用广播的功能实现我听到喇叭就站起来让座这一动作吗?(注意2郭碧婷素颜现身无人识秒与广播共用而产生的延时问题)
学生练习,指名演示
通过你自己的操作,哪位同学愿意说一说你对广播这个新语句的了解。
1  你认为广播的作用是什么?
2  你认为广播的优点是什么?
3  你认为在使用广播命令时需要注意什么?
陈丹婷杨幂对比照根据学生的表达板书,(1、建立角间联系,2、方便、灵活,3、广播接收广播成对出现
起身让座的时候,老人会对说什么?试一试用脚本把这个情景表现出来,想一想,这一次谁是发送广播的主控方,谁又是接收广播的受控方
学生练习,指名边口答边演示。(分析:一个角既可以是接收广播的受控方(与喇叭),又可以是发送广播的主控方(与老人))
如果老人说完谢谢以后,你再回答一句不用谢!这是我应该做的!这时,谁是主控方?谁又是受控方?
 
 
学生通过观察根据实际生活经验描述故事,引出新知,自然过渡。
 
 
 
通过实际情况引出新问题
 
尊重学生积极尝试的心态,先让学生体验,再根据体验来总结
 
 
 
 母亲节礼物推荐
三、新授一对多的广播形式
在刚才的练习中,我们学会了能过一个角去控制另一个角的广播形式,我们将它称之为一对一的广播,(板书:一对一)但通常情况下,接收广播的角可能不止一个,就象在这辆公交车上,除了之外,还有谁听到了喇叭发出的广播?(乘客)他能否也同时接收广播呢?他接收到广播以后,又会做什么?
你能仿照刚才的方式,完成喇叭与乘客工作收入证明模板”这一组广播的脚本设计吗?
学生练习,指名演示
(出示PPT)象这样,由一个发送广播的主控方,向多个接受广播的受控方进行广播的形式,我们称之为一对多的广播(板书:一对多)(分析其实本质还是一对一)虽然接收的是同一个广播,但是完全可以分别实现不同的动作,也就是说,广播只是建立角之间的联系,至于建立联系以后所做的事,可以统一行动,也可以各行其是。
 
在原有场景下,根据实际情况深入,在学生自主讨论的过程中,发现一对多的角关系。
 
 
明确一对多广播的意义,并说明建立联系与响应联系之间没有必然关系。
四、新授多对一的广播形式
 
 
 
 
既然有一对多的广播形式,是不是也会有多对一的广播形式呢?(板书:多对一)在这样的广播形式中,有几个主控方?又有几个受控方?(活动举例说明:老人说谢谢后,回答不用谢)(分析:多对一并不是同时产生联系,而是有选择性的分别执行相应的动作,本质可以看作是多次的一对一)
 
分析多对一的广播模式,通过分析脚本明确多对一广播的实质
 
五:综合练习
通过我们今天的学习,我们掌握了三种最常用的广播形式,无论哪种类型的广播,其目的都是为了建立起角之间的联系,至于如何联系,关键是看我们自己的设计,那么在这辆公交车上发生的事,你能完整的用脚本表达出来吗?(可以两人一组讨论具体的设计过程,在纸上作相应的记录后,再动手操作)
指名演示结果
结合本课的重点,让学生综合运用所学知识,并体现个性设计与表达的思想。
六、总结:
通过今天的学习,我们又掌握了一个新的命令——广播,它可以帮助我们非常方便地建立起角与角之间的联系,这对我们以后编写更大更复杂的程序有着很大的帮助。但无论是一对一、一对多、多对一的广播形式,其本质都是一对一的广播,如果需要用到由两个或两个以上的角同时控制同一个角,就不能再通过广播来实现了,必须要用到变量的功能,有兴趣的同学可以在课后继续深入探究下去。
通过板书强化广播功能的意义,并揭示广播功能的本质,课尾提出变量的新知,鼓励学生课后继续学习尝试。
板书设计
 
 
 
        我和……
                    主控角  -------   受控角
广                  (广播)         (接收广播)
作用:建立角间联系               一对一
优点:方便、灵活                   一对多  (一对多个一)
注意:广播--接收广播成对使用        多对一  (多次一对一)